Possibly the most significant of the current changes is that one can now quickly directly access all site feature screens via URL links that even allow the immediate launch of searches, lookups and animations. Among these links are now three different options of immediately displaying a pasuk in from a simple sefer/perek/pasuk combo: 1) in the Tanach Viewer 2) in the Taam Parser 3) as an expanded word-by-word breakdown in the Search Results window. As a nice benefit, all this facilitates quick references when one wants to convey information to others without having to give instructions on how to navigate through the site from its home page. You can take advantage of this in emails and text messages and also when referencing the site when composing articles and posts.
